), Tuesday announced it has signed agreements with distributors across Europe to carry its Boundless network computer product lines.

Boundless has entered into agreements with 13 leading distribution companies in 10 countries for its new "thin-client" devices as part of its strategy to lead the corporate network computer market.

Boundless Technologies, whose European headquarters are located in Mereren, The Netherlands, was one of the first companies to introduce a network computer product line to the European market in September 1996. The company is now building on its already established channel structure for its terminal products by adding new key channel partners for its network computers.

The company's new distribution agreements are with Dicom Computer Vertiebgesellschaft mbH (Austria), Tracor Europa N.V. (Belgium), Iversen & Martens A/S (Denmark), Novosys OY (Finland), Tracor France sari (France), A Scholz (Germany), Magirus Datenrenbnik GrmbH (Germany), Metrologic GmbH (Germany), Data Direct AB (Sweden), Computer Systems & Peripherals AG (Switzerland), Tracor Europe B.V. (The Netherlands), Bannerbridge plc (UK) and Metrologic UK Ltd. (UK).

The Boundless Technologies family of network computers offers "thin-client" computing solutions with the capabilities of a PC where applications reside on the server and are accessed by the user on demand. The Boundless network computers allow access to Windows, Internet/intranet, Legacy, UNIX and mainframe environments. All models operate without the need for large disk drives and memory capacity, offering dramatic administrative and total-cost-of-ownership advantages over PCs on Local Area Networks.
